## Compressing telemetry payloads

Quick note for whoever inherits this: the Wrenfall collector compresses telemetry with zstd level 3 before shipping to Larchgate. Don't crank the level up — we tried 9 once and CPU on the edge boxes melted. If payloads exceed 256 KB post-compression, the batcher splits them; check the split counter before blaming the network. Dictionaries get retrained monthly by a cron nobody remembers. Tuning history and benchmark results are kept on the internal page below.

operations page: https://superset.kelvicorp.example/pipeline/run/display/view/9edfe8e23ee3f5ff

Subject: Survey kit crate going out

Hi dispatch,

The crate with the Ridgemoor survey instruments is packed and sitting by bay two — levels, tripods, the lot. It needs to reach the Calder Flats site office before noon tomorrow, and the gear is fragile, so flag it for careful loading. Here's the hand-over instruction for the courier:

drop instructions, yagug-badug: the jorix casok courier leaves the eliath ledger at gate 3779 under passcode 753269

# Env Vars — Sheetpress Export Service

Sheetpress streams spreadsheet exports to keep memory flat. `EXPORT_CHUNK_ROWS` (default 5000) controls rows buffered per flush; lower it if the Dovewell cluster shows OOM kills. `EXPORT_MAX_CELLS` caps total workbook size. Streaming uploads go to the Cratebin store, which requires a write credential set on the next line.

vault entry, fadup-tagag: RELAY_SECRET8=2fd92179

## Step 4: Migrate the spooler service

Stop the legacy Inkwell spooler before starting the new `spoolhart` microservice, or both will claim the print queue. Copy the queue directory across, run the schema migration, and restart. The new service will not boot without a complete config, so apply the settings below before the first start.

deployment values, yageg-hahig:
WENAEL_HOST=wenael.tolvaqlabs.internal
WENAEL_PORT=4000